根据使用检索、剖析查看、尽量使用 select 、应用 limit 子句、提升 where 子句、应用联接、重写慢查询和优化服务器配置等技术,可以优化 mysql 查看指令,进而提升查看性能降低能源消耗。
copyright zvvq
如何优化 MySQL 查看指令
内容来自samhan666
MySQL 数据库中的查看指令可能会随着时间的推移而变得低效。通过实施一些开发技术,能够显着提高查看性能。
1. 应用检索 copyright zvvq
检索是一种算法设计,它可以加速数据检索速度。在经常要搜索的列上创建索引,能将线形检索转换成二分查找,进而大大降低查找时间。
2. 应用 EXPLAIN 剖析查看 zvvq
EXPLAIN指令可显示 MySQL 怎样执行查询。此信息适合于鉴别可以优化的地区。它提供相关访问表次序、使用的检索及其查看执行时间的数据。
copyright zvvq
3. 尽量使用 SELECT 本文来自zvvq
仅挑选查看所需的列,而非应用 SELECT 。这降低了传送数据量,进而提高性能。 copyright zvvq
4. 应用 LIMIT 子句 zvvq.cn
LIMIT子句可以限制返回的行数。这对只需查看特殊数量行时非常有利。
5. 提升 WHERE 子句 内容来自samhan
应用索引覆盖查看,在 WHERE 子句中包含检索列。应用范围查询,而非相同性查看。将 AND 和 OR 条件分组,以减少表访问次数。6. 应用联接而非子查询 zvvq
联接通常比子查看更高效。子查询会建立临时表,这会增加花销。
zvvq好,好zvvq
7. 重写慢查询 zvvq好,好zvvq
假如查看依然很慢,就需要重写它。这将包括溶解繁杂的查看、建立更高效的检索或采用不同的算法。 zvvq好,好zvvq
8. 调节服务器配置
内容来自zvvq
一些 MySQL 服务器配置设定可以影响查看特性。调节缓冲池尺寸、查询缓存和线程池尺寸能够提高性能。 copyright zvvq
以上就是mysql怎么优化指令的详细内容,大量请关注其他类似文章! zvvq好,好zvvq